I took the 77LY trip out to Falisci, a den of inequity and depravation if ever I saw one.
The system has 2 Stations, Phillips Landing, and Madsen Colony, both are Platforms and are under the control of the Falisci Purple Gang, a bunch of Independent Anarchists who currently hold 46% influence and control in the system.
There are 2 Imperial Factions active in the system, The Citizens of Tradition (9% influence and in a state of Expansion), and the Falisci Central Industries (13% influence).
The Federal Scum are also poking their noses into the affairs of the system with the Social Falisci Partnership in attendance with 22% influence.
This could be a good exercise in taking control of a System instead of just a Station, but would take a concerted effort on our part, and be aware that it is a hostile environment that you would be heading into.
I was interdicted twice going to Phillips Landing, both times by Clean Sidewinders, but they attacked me as soon as I dropped out of warp (I tend to do this voluntarily for a bit of Target Practice). A K-Scanner would be worth getting hold of as there are no Bounties to be earned in this System.
I was again interdicted by a Master in an Asp on my way to Madsen Colony.
He hit me hard and took out my shields as soon as I dropped out of SC.
I got him down to 52% Hull but he was taking out my shields quicker than I could generate them, I decided to bug out when my own Hull was at 34%, and I only just managed to jump into SC before his Missile launch caught up with me, I am sure I would have lost the ship if they had hit.
Certainly a System worth looking at and it would be fitting to bring it to the arms of His Majestic Emperor, and away from the villainy and tyranny of the Anarchists and Federal Scum.
